Pathology International publishes research on the histopathological analysis of various diseases, including cancers and inflammatory conditions. The journal focuses on diagnostic techniques, molecular mechanisms, and prognostic factors. Articles cover the characterization of tumor microenvironments, cellular differentiation, and the impact of genetic and epigenetic alterations on disease progression. Research also addresses the standardization of diagnostic criteria and the evaluation of therapeutic interventions.
